Japanese eatery opens in Beaverton

What was once the Cracker Barrel Old Country Store in Beaverton is now home to Ajisai Sushi & Steak, a premium steakhouse and sushi restaurant that specializes in the Japanese culinary arts.

The new establishment is on W. 114th Avenue. John Lin, co-owner of the restaurant, said that they combine fresh sushi with premium teppanyaki cooking and refined hospitality to create a unique dining experience. He added that a feature of the restaurant is the smokeless hibachi tables that provide a comfortable and clean environment where chefs can perform their culinary artistry at each table. Another highlight of the establishment is honoring the traditions of many centuries of teppanyaki, sushi, and the multicourse Japanese dinner while employing the fresh ingredients of the Pacific Northwest, along with chefs who are experts in their field.

Co-owner Allen Lin noted that another feature of Ajisai Sushi & Steak is to share Japanese culture as reflected in the thoughtfully put together interior décor. Two years were spent by the co-owners in designing and building the interior of the restaurant.

There are two private dining rooms offered by the restaurant, one of which can accommodate 25 people and the other 45 people. The restaurant is open daily from 11:00 am to 10:00 pm.
